The position x of a particle with respect to time t along x-axis is given by x = 9t² – t³ where x is in metres and t in second. What will be the position of this particle when it achieves maximum speed along the +ve x direction?
Options
(a) 54 m
(b) 81 m
(c) 24 m
(d) 32 m
Correct Answer:
54 m
Explanation:
Speed v = dx/ dt = d/ dt (9t² – t³) = 18t – 3t² For maximum speed
dv/ dt = 0 ⇒ 18 – 6t = 0 ⇒ t= 3
⇒Xmax = 81 – 27 = 54
